About Global Family Office (GFO)
The Global Family & Private Investment Offices team (“GFO”) is a full service client delivery business, within the Wealth Management division, specifically dedicated to supporting ultra-high net worth individuals, families (>$200m of investable assets), their charities and foundations, along with the family offices who serve them.
Role Overview
Responsible for leading Global Family Office (GFO) sales and business development activities across Europe, the Middle East and Asia-Pacific (EMEA & APAC). Reporting to the Head of Global Family and Private Investment Office (GFO) - EMEA & APAC, this role provides leadership to Wealth Strategists and Sales Associates across the region and serves as a member of the Wealth Management Sales Leadership Team. The role is accountable for developing and executing market growth strategies, driving new business opportunities, enhancing sales effectiveness, and establishing best-in-class sales processes and governance.
